A TV production company is seeking a Media Asset Technician to maintain their digital media assets and oversee transfer & backup of final production deliverables and requested media. Additionally, you’ll maintain & improve upon the company’s media library using consistently applied, appropriate object tags & to service archive catalogue requests.

Our client is looking for someone with a track record of media management processes & a desire to stay / move into the post-production coordination, data lifecycle management space within Media.

 

KEY DUTIES 

  • Responsible for the media management of finished development material and finished production analogue and digital media assets.
  • Responsible for media backups of designated material including transfers onto cloud storage and/ LTO. 
  • Ensuring that media, information about media, logs and documents are organised to be readily accessible by other archive catalogue users
  • Operation & maintenance of media library, including metadata tags for media as appropriate and servicing archive retrieval requests.
  • Working closely with the Edit Assistant and IT department to build an effective support network, proactively identifying solutions for the improvement of the company’s Media & Technical Workflows.
  • Working with productions & development teams to select material for retention, promoting best archiving practice.

 

SKILLS & EXPERIENCE

  • Proactive problem-solving skills, demonstrating initiative to implement solutions to issues when appropriate.
  • Understanding of post-production media & archival workflows.
  • Knowledge of camera formats, video/audio codecs, transcoding processes.
  • An aptitude & desire for learning new systems & software. 
  • An ability to communicate appropriately at all levels of the business.
  • Ability to work independently or as part of a team without direct supervision.
  • Experience managing content libraries and metadata tags or other relevant data management experience.
  • Experience with DAM/MAM systems (Object Matrix/CATDV etc).
  • Experience with cloud object storage & file transfer systems. Experience with physical tape (DVCAM, BETACAM etc.) management & digitisation processes would be a distinct advantage.
